Pothole rep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ged pavement surfaces caused by weather, traffic, or ground movement. Professionals typically start by inspecting the affected area to determine the extent of the damage and the underlying causes. Repair methods may include cold patching, hot asphalt patching, or full-depth reclamation, depending on the severity of the potholes and the specific requirements of the property. The goal is to create a smooth, durable surface that can withstand ongoing use and prevent further deterioration.
Addressing potholes helps solve common issues such as vehicle damage, safety hazards, and increased maintenance costs. Large or deep potholes can cause tire damage, suspension problems, and accidents, especially in areas with high traffic or pedestrian activity. Timely repairs reduce the risk of accidents and injuries by providing a safer walking and driving environment. Additionally, fixing potholes helps preserve the integrity of the pavement, preventing water infiltration and further structural damage that can escalate repair costs over time.

Cost Range for Pothole Repair - Typical costs for pothole repair services vary based on size and location, generally ranging from $100 to $500 per repair. Smaller potholes may cost around $100 to $200, while larger or more extensive repairs can reach up to $500 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ense depends on the severity of the pothole, accessibility, and whether additional asphalt or materials are needed. Extra charges may apply for repair in hard-to-reach areas or for multiple potholes in the same location.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Repair costs are often calculated per square foot, with prices typically between $3 and $10. For example, a 2-foot diameter pothole might cost approximately $20 to $50 to fix, depending on local rates.
Additional Service Fees - Some providers may charge extra for surface preparation, traffic control, or repair of underlying pavement issues. These additional costs can add $50 to $200 to the total project, depending on the scope of work.

What types of potholes can be repaired? Pothole repair services typically address various sizes and types of potholes, including small surface cracks and larger, more severe holes in asphalt or concrete surfaces.
How long does a pothole repair usually take? The duration of a pothole repair depends on the size and severity of the damage, but local service providers can often complete repairs within a few hours.
Are pothole repairs permanent? Pothole repair services aim to provide durable solutions, but the longevity depends on factors like traffic, weather, and proper maintenance. Regular inspections can help ensure lasting results.
What materials are used for pothole repairs? Common materials include asphalt patches, cold patch compounds, or concrete, selected based on the surface type and repair requirements.
